Introduction: Why “Can B12 Be Injected Wrong?” Is Getting Attention

People look up “can B12 be injected wrong” for practical reasons: they’ve heard injections work faster than oral supplements, they’re considering self-injection, or they’re worried after seeing side effects like redness, soreness, or “I think I hit something.” The search intent is usually safety-focused—whether mistakes could harm them—and also time-focused—whether they should feel something quickly.

Here’s the consumer-reality: B12 injections can be helpful for some people, but they’re not a universal performance booster. If you inject the wrong thing (or inject the right thing in the wrong way), you can end up with side effects and still not see meaningful symptom change. That’s not because B12 is ineffective; it’s because dosage accuracy, absorption issues, and baseline deficiency all influence outcomes.

What Can B12 Be Injected Wrong Is and Who It Might Fit Best

“Can B12 be injected wrong?” is basically shorthand for three concerns: (1) the product itself—are you injecting the correct type and concentration? (2) the dose—are you using an amount consistent with your plan? and (3) the technique—are you injecting safely and correctly into the intended tissue?

In most consumer conversations, B12 injections are considered by people who suspect deficiency risk: low dietary intake (especially if you avoid animal products), certain gastrointestinal patterns, heavy training schedules with inconsistent meals, or symptoms that make them wonder whether labs were ever checked. Still, B12 injections may not be “best first” for everyone—especially if your primary goal is general wellness and your diet is adequate.

Who it might fit best:

  • People with lab-confirmed low B12 or documented absorption issues who have a clinician plan.
  • People who tried oral options and found them inconvenient or didn’t stick with them consistently.
  • People who can follow a structured injection schedule safely (ideally with professional guidance).

Who it may not fit best:

  • Anyone assuming injections are automatically “faster” or “stronger” without checking baseline levels.
  • Anyone uncomfortable with sterile technique or needle handling.
  • Anyone with a history of severe injection-site reactions or known allergies to ingredients in the product.

Practical Benefits and Where It Falls Short

When B12 helps, it’s usually through correcting deficiency-related patterns: energy and focus can improve when your body has what it needs to support red blood cell formation and nervous system function. But that doesn’t mean everyone will feel a dramatic “switch flip.” Also, injections don’t solve issues like poor sleep, under-eating, iron deficiency, or thyroid concerns.

Where B12 injections commonly fall short:

  • Expectations mismatch (people want instant symptom relief).
  • Unaddressed root causes (sleep, iron deficiency, vitamin D, folate, stress).
  • Inconsistent routine (skipping doses or changing plans mid-cycle).
  • Technique and site problems (soreness, bruising, missed targets).

What Research Suggests and What It Doesn't

Research supports that correcting B12 deficiency can improve certain blood markers and reduce deficiency-related symptoms over time. But “can B12 be injected wrong?” is a different question from “does B12 work.” Evidence is generally stronger for deficiency correction than for injection-site safety outcomes for lay self-administration across all scenarios.

What evidence tends to show:

  • B12 can be delivered via oral or injection routes, and effectiveness often depends on why B12 is low.
  • Improvement, when it happens, usually occurs over weeks—not instantly.
  • Injection-site reactions are possible, and allergic reactions are uncommon but real risks.

What research doesn’t let us claim confidently:

  • That self-injecting is always safe without proper training or medical oversight.
  • That everyone will feel “more energy” on a predictable schedule.
  • That “wrong injection” scenarios (wrong dose, wrong technique, wrong product) have a consistent outcome—because the “wrong” varies.

Ingredients, Formats, and Quality Signals

If you’re choosing a B12 product, look for transparency. Quality signals matter more when you’re considering injections because dosing accuracy and ingredient clarity directly affect safety.

Common product forms:

  • B12 injections: pre-filled syringes or single-use vials labeled with concentration (commonly micrograms per mL).
  • Oral supplements: tablets, capsules, or sublingual options (useful for many people, depending on absorption).
  • Alternatives: sprays or fortified foods (varies widely in dose).

Ingredients to check:

  • The active B12 form (often cyanocobalamin or methylcobalamin—labels should state what you’re getting).
  • Stabilizers or preservatives listed clearly on the label.
  • Any ingredients you might react to (especially if you have sensitive skin or allergies).

Quality standards / signals I look for (consumer checklist):

  • Clear labeling of dose per injection and total amount in the vial or syringe.
  • Expiration date and batch/lot information.
  • Storage instructions (temperature requirements matter).
  • Consistent manufacturer history and readable documentation (not vague “proprietary blend” language for injections).

If you’re buying specifically for injections, I’d treat “unclear dosing” as a major red flag—because that’s exactly where “can B12 be injected wrong?” becomes a real issue.

Comparison of Common Options

Format Typical Dose/Use Pros Cons Cost Best For
B12 Injection (pre-filled syringe) Often 1000 mcg per dose, spaced per label/plan Clear dosing, convenient if you’re confident with technique Injection-site irritation risk; requires sterile handling Mid to high per month (varies by brand) People with labs suggesting deficiency who want a consistent routine
B12 Injection (vial) Volume drawn to match prescribed dose (varies) Potentially lower per unit if you’re careful with measurements Higher “wrong dose” risk if labeling or measuring is confusing Often lower than syringes if purchased in bulk People who can measure accurately or use professional administration
Oral B12 tablets/capsules Commonly 500–1000 mcg daily or a few times per week No needles; easier consistency for many people May be less effective for certain absorption issues Lower and usually easiest to budget General supplementation and many people without major malabsorption
Sublingual B12 Often 500–1000 mcg per tablet, typically daily Convenient; may improve adherence Not automatically superior; dosing still varies by brand Mid-range People who prefer oral routines but dislike swallowing pills
Fortified foods / drinks (indirect B12) Varies widely; depends on product nutrition content Supports overall diet; low hassle Dose uncertainty; not ideal if you’re very low Varies Maintenance and prevention when intake is generally adequate

Consumer note on cost: I’ve seen injection routines run roughly “more expensive than pills.” If you’re comparing total monthly spending, calculate cost per labeled dose and include supplies if you’re handling injections yourself.

Common Mistakes and How to Avoid Them

Most “injection went wrong” stories aren’t about B12 chemistry—they’re about process.

Common mistakes:

  • Confusing product types: Different B12 forms and concentrations can lead to wrong dosing.
  • Using an incorrect dose schedule: Injecting too frequently because you want faster results.
  • Skipping a dose or double-dosing: Inconsistent routines make it hard to judge whether anything is working.
  • Poor injection-site technique: Leading to bruising, persistent soreness, or irritation.
  • Not tracking symptoms: If you don’t record changes, you might blame B12 for sleep, stress, hydration, or training changes.
  • Ignoring adverse reactions: If symptoms feel allergic or severe, stopping and seeking guidance is the safer move.

How to reduce risk (without turning this into a clinical procedure guide):

  • Use a product with clear concentration and dose labeling.
  • Follow a consistent schedule aligned with your plan rather than “more is better.”
  • Don’t improvise dosing measurements if labels are confusing.
  • Document injection dates, dose, and side effects to spot patterns.
  • If you get swelling, hives, breathing trouble, or a reaction that feels severe, stop and seek urgent help.

FAQ

Is it proven that can B12 be injected wrong doesn’t cause harm?
No single study covers every “wrong injection” scenario, so it isn’t accurate to say it’s proven harmless. The best you can do is minimize risk with clear product dosing, correct technique, and avoiding injection schedules that don’t match a plan.

How long does it take to notice changes after can B12 be injected wrong (or correctly)?
If B12 deficiency is part of the problem, improvements—when they happen—often take weeks rather than days. Side effects at the injection site can appear sooner, which can make it feel like “something happened,” but it doesn’t automatically mean deficiency is corrected.

What are the side effects if can B12 be injected wrong leads to irritation?
Common issues include redness, soreness, swelling, or bruising at the injection site. Less common but more serious reactions include allergy-type symptoms. If reactions are severe or rapidly worsening, stop and seek medical guidance.

Can B12 injections combine with other supplements or medications?
In many cases, B12 is used alongside common supplements, but combining depends on what you’re taking. Check your medication list with a clinician or pharmacist, especially if you have conditions affecting blood or nerves, or if you’re using multiple high-dose vitamins.

Is oral B12 better than injection if you’re worried about can B12 be injected wrong?
Oral B12 can be a practical alternative for many people, especially if your B12 is low due to diet. If your issue is absorption-related, injection may be considered—typically under guidance. If you’re anxious about technique or dosing, oral formats often reduce the “wrong injection” variable.
